Panel discussion “How Living in Porirua influenced my Writing".
Led by Gary McCormick with Patricia Grace, Adrienne Jansen, Juliette MacIver & Neil Penman.
Venue: Performance Space, Pataka
3.30 PM
Reading, Porirua Public Library
With popular local children’s author Juliette MacIver. Author of the popular Marmaduke Duck series and other titles. Seven books of Juliette’s to be given away as spot prizes.
Venue: Porirua Public Library Children’s Section
4.30 PM
Porirua Writers’ Walk launch function in Performance Space, Pataka.
Authors' readings, children's involvement, audio-visual presentation, spot prizes and light refreshments
